- There is a fort in the townland of Noggusduff, in a field owned by Mr Thomas Kenny, Noggusduff, Ferbane, Offaly parish of Wheery and Tissarn.
It is a very old fort and it is said that there are fairies in it because they have often been heard there.
One moon light night my uncle, Mr Patrick Bennett, Noggusboy, Ferbane, Offaly, and my grandfather, and my father were out hunting and they heard the fairies dancing, and talking, and galloping on horses. the dog came running back to them and would not go any further. They had to carry home the dog and they came home immediately themselves also.
Another night a travelling man slept in one of Kenny's outhouses and the next morning he was inquiring was there a dance or a party in Kenny's the night before.
